codo27 posted:

Who is everyone besides reptile?

Not really a fair evaluation seeing I watched it on my phone but the sfx seem very bad.

Ashrah and Havik are from MK Deception. Ashrah's a demon who began earning salvation by killing other demons. Havik has popped up since, in some different endings in the last game or two. He's a cleric from Chaosrealm who just wants to spread disorder across the universe.

The person fighting alongside him is Sareena, who first showed up in MK Mythologies. She was a member of Shinnok's Brotherhood of Shadow who switched sides to help Sub-Zero defeat Shinnok, and she was killed for it. She's popped up on occasion as "Oh right, this person's kind of a character) in things like a lovely GBA port of an MK game, MK Armageddon, and in a cutscene in MKX or MK11, I can't remember.
